Heim >häufiges Problem >Was sind die C-Sprachcompiler?

Was sind die C-Sprachcompiler?

小老鼠
小老鼠Original
2024-01-26 12:08:283785Durchsuche

Gemeinsame C-Sprachcompiler: 1. GCC; 3. Microsoft Visual C++ Compiler; 6. Borland C++ Compiler; ; 9, IBM XL C/C++ Compiler. Detaillierte Einführung: 1. GCC unterstützt mehrere Programmiersprachen usw.

Was sind die C-Sprachcompiler?

Das Betriebssystem dieses Tutorials: Windows 10-System, Dell G3-Computer.

Der C-Sprachcompiler ist ein Tool, das C-Quellcode in maschinenausführbaren Code konvertiert. Im Folgenden sind einige gängige C-Sprach-Compiler aufgeführt:

  1. GCC (GNU Compiler Collection): Eine Open-Source-Compiler-Suite, die mehrere Programmiersprachen, einschließlich C, unterstützt. GCC ist der Standard-Compiler auf vielen Betriebssystemen und Plattformen.

  2. Clang: Ein vom LLVM-Projekt entwickelter C-Sprachcompiler, der ebenfalls Open Source ist. Clang bietet hohe Leistung und gute Diagnosemöglichkeiten und unterstützt gleichzeitig mehrere Programmiersprachen.

  3. Microsoft Visual C++ Compiler: Der Compiler in der integrierten Entwicklungsumgebung (IDE) von Microsoft Visual Studio, der hauptsächlich für die C- und C++-Entwicklung auf Windows-Plattformen verwendet wird.

  4. Intel C++ Compiler: Ein von Intel entwickelter Compiler, der für Prozessoren mit Intel-Architektur optimiert ist und für Hochleistungsrechnen und wissenschaftliche Rechenanwendungen verwendet wird.

  5. TinyCC (TCC): Ein kleiner, schneller C-Sprachcompiler, der für mehrere Plattformen geeignet ist. Aufgrund seiner leichten und schnellen Kompilierungseigenschaften wird es manchmal in der Entwicklung eingebetteter Systeme verwendet.

  6. Pelles C: Kostenloser C-Sprach-Compiler für Windows-Plattform mit integrierter Entwicklungsumgebung.

  7. Borland C++ Compiler: Ein von der Borland Company für Windows-Plattformen entwickelter Compiler. Obwohl Borland C++ Builder nicht mehr aktualisiert wird, kann der Compiler weiterhin in einigen Projekten verwendet werden.

  8. Solaris Studio (Oracle Developer Studio): Compiler für Solaris-Betriebssystem, unterstützt C und C++.

  9. IBM XL C/C++ Compiler: Compiler für IBM AIX und Linux auf IBM Power Systems, verwendet für Hochleistungsrechnen und Unternehmensanwendungen.

Dies sind nur einige gängige C-Sprachcompiler. Die konkrete Auswahl hängt von den Projektanforderungen, der Plattform und den persönlichen Vorlieben ab. Bei der Auswahl eines Compilers müssen Sie auch Faktoren wie Leistung, Optimierungsmöglichkeiten, unterstützte Standardversionen und mehr berücksichtigen.

Das obige ist der detaillierte Inhalt vonWas sind die C-Sprachcompiler?. Für weitere Informationen folgen Sie bitte anderen verwandten Artikeln auf der PHP chinesischen Website!

Stellungnahme:
Der Inhalt dieses Artikels wird freiwillig von Internetnutzern beigesteuert und das Urheberrecht liegt beim ursprünglichen Autor. Diese Website übernimmt keine entsprechende rechtliche Verantwortung. Wenn Sie Inhalte finden, bei denen der Verdacht eines Plagiats oder einer Rechtsverletzung besteht, wenden Sie sich bitte an admin@php.cn